Transaction 2ef8408a027c818f0074ba5527cf158792271800d5d008153fa441ab6b1b013e

1 Input
2 Outputs
  • 2ef8408a027c818f0074ba5527cf158792271800d5d008153fa441ab6b1b013e:0
  • value  1000000
    address  3NovC4MZB9E3gxxMyGziA8tfRM3nRwTwmZ
  • 2ef8408a027c818f0074ba5527cf158792271800d5d008153fa441ab6b1b013e:1
  • value  4462620
    address  39x84DgheZDzQApM419f8nHnb4i9FewZ84